Job Description

Computing Teacher required for an Outstanding School in Suffolk the school is looking for either an experienced Computing Teacher or an ECT Computing Teacher to start in September on a fulltime basis.

The ideal Computing teacher will be able to teach Computing to KS3/4 be passionate about teaching and have the drive to succeed in the classroom. You will be joining a school which has pupils with a wide range of abilities including highly gifted children so you must be on point when it comes to differentiation.

School Information

The behaviour in the School is very good and they are very strong academically with results well above the national average. The Computing department is one of the best departments in the school with new facilities and a good team to work in to achieve great results and enjoy your teaching as a Computing Teacher.

Experience and Qualifications

  • Computing Teacher to KS3/4.
  • QTS or PGCE.
  • Degree in Computer Science or relevant subject.

Salary

The salary for the Computing Teacher position will be paid on MPS/UPS depending on experience and current pay scale.
